Skirt steak is a flavorful, juicy cut of beef that is commonly used in Mexican and Southwestern cuisine. While it’s traditionally cooked on a grill or in a pan, it’s possible to cook it in the oven as well.

To cook skirt steak in the oven, preheat your oven to 425°F. Season the steak with salt and pepper, and any other desired seasonings. Sear the steak in a hot pan on the stovetop for 2-3 minutes per side, or until browned.

Transfer the steak to a baking dish and place it in the preheated oven. Cook for 10-12 minutes for medium rare, or until the internal temperature of the steak reaches 135°F. Use a meat thermometer to ensure it’s cooked to your desired doneness.

One of the most important things to keep in mind when cooking skirt steak is to slice it against the grain. This will help ensure that the meat is tender and easy to chew.

Interesting Facts:

  • Skirt steak comes from the diaphragm muscle of the cow, which is located near the animal’s ribs.
  • It’s a very flavorful cut of beef, but it can be tough if not cooked properly.
  • Skirt steak is a popular choice for fajitas, tacos, and other Mexican-inspired dishes.
  • It’s also used in Korean bulgogi and Japanese yakiniku.
  • Skirt steak is less expensive than many other cuts of beef, making it an affordable option for home cooks.

A video response to “What temperature do you cook skirt steak in the oven?”

This video teaches how to broil a skirt or flank steak within 15 minutes. The process involves preheating the broiler, preparing the steak by trimming fat and connective tissue, and then seasoning it with avocado oil, kosher salt, and black pepper before broiling it for about 3 to 4 minutes on each side. The steak should be then wrapped in foil and allowed to rest before being sliced across the grain and served.

What temperature should a steak be cooked at? The reply will be: This depends on the type and thickness of your steak, along with how you want your steak to be done. To check for your desired doneness, you can stick a thermometer in the thickest part of the steak. If you like your steak medium-rare, aim for 130-135°F. For medium, the temperature should be between 135-145°F, and for medium-well between 145-155°F.

Keeping this in consideration, How long do you cook a steak in the oven? Response: Preheat the oven to 450 degrees. Season steaks with pepper. Place steaks on the baking sheet and transfer them to the oven on the middle rack. Cook for 5-6 minutes until a golden-brown crust forms. Flip to the other side, and cook for another 4-5 minutes. Move steaks onto a clean plate tented with foil and rest for 5 minutes.
